Monument 3rd Armored Division Headquarters - Quevy-Le-Grand ...
- https://www.tracesofwar.com/sights/12381/Monument-3rd-Armored-Division-Headquarters.htm
- Monument 3rd Armored Division Headquarters. Second World War (1939-1945) Grand'route 26, Quevy-Le-Grand. Belgium Hainaut Quevy-Le-Grand. The building behind the monument was from September 2nd to September 4th 1944, the headquarters of "Spearhead", the U.S. 3rd Armored Division This monument also commemorates the killed General-Major Maurice Rose.

3rd Armored Div. - All Era - Spearhead Museum - 3AD.com
- https://3ad.com/history/at.ease/spearhead.museum.htm
- The museum received an ample two-story structure in mid 1980. Located at the Division's headquarters at Drake Kaseme in Frankfurt, it is situated in a brick and stucco structure which served as a stable for a Wehrmacht horse-drawn artillery unit during WWII.
